Abstract

The utility model discloses a post insulator convenient to be connected with a high-voltage wire connecting tower, which comprises an insulator body, wherein the top of the insulator body is fixedly connected with a mounting plate, the top of a sliding plate is fixedly connected with a supporting column, the top of the supporting column is fixedly connected with a connecting box, one side of the connecting box is provided with a second threaded rod, the outer side of the second threaded rod is in threaded connection with a second threaded block, the top of the second threaded block is fixedly connected with a movable plate, one side of the top of the movable plate is fixedly connected with a clamping block, the utility model discloses a height of the connecting box can be conveniently adjusted and connected by arranging an adjusting box, a motor, a first threaded rod, a first threaded block, a first fixed block, a movable rod, a second fixed block, a sliding plate and a supporting column, and through arranging the second threaded rod, the second threaded block, the movable plate and, can be convenient for connect the insulator body, convenient to use has improved the stability of connecting.

Background
The insulator is a device which is arranged between conductors with different electric potentials or between a conductor and a ground potential component, can resist the action of voltage and mechanical stress, is a special insulating control and can play an important role in an overhead transmission line, is mostly used for a telegraph pole in the early years, is gradually developed on one end of a high-voltage wire connecting tower, is hung with a plurality of disc-shaped insulators, is used for increasing creepage distance, is usually made of glass or ceramics and is called an insulator, and the insulator cannot fail due to various electromechanical stresses caused by changes of environment and electric load conditions, otherwise, the insulator cannot play a great role, and the service life of the whole line can be damaged.
At present, post insulator need be connected with high-voltage line connecting tower when using, but some present post insulators are not convenient for connect with high-voltage line connecting tower, have leaded to it to appear falling the phenomenon that drops, have influenced the security, can not satisfy user's user demand.

Detailed Description

Referring to fig. 1 to 4, the present invention provides a technical solution: a post insulator convenient for being connected with a high-voltage wire connecting tower comprises an insulator body 1, wherein the top of the insulator body 1 is fixedly connected with a mounting plate 2, the top of the mounting plate 2 is fixedly connected with an adjusting box 3, the bottom of the inner cavity of the adjusting box 3 is fixedly connected with a motor 4, the output end of the motor 4 is fixedly connected with a first threaded rod 5, the outer side of the first threaded rod 5 is in threaded connection with a first threaded block 6, one side of the first threaded block 6 is fixedly connected with a first fixed block 7, one side of the first fixed block 7 is rotatably connected with a movable rod 8, one end of the movable rod 8, far away from the first fixed block 7, is rotatably connected with a second fixed block 9, one side of the second fixed block 9 is fixedly connected with a sliding plate 11, the top of the sliding plate 11 is fixedly connected with a supporting column 13, the top of the, a second threaded block 16 is connected to the outer side of the second threaded rod 15 in a threaded manner, a moving plate 17 is fixedly connected to the top of the second threaded block 16, and a clamping block 18 is fixedly connected to the top of one side of the moving plate 17.
Further, the recess 10 that uses with the cooperation of second fixed block 9 has been seted up to one side of regulating box 3 inner wall, and the outside of second fixed block 9 and the inner wall sliding connection of recess 10 through setting up recess 10, can be convenient for second fixed block 9 removes in the inside of recess 10, is convenient for improve the stability of second fixed block 9 when removing.
Further, one side fixedly connected with spring 12 that slide 11 was kept away from to second fixed block 9, spring 12 keep away from the one end of second fixed block 9 and the inner wall fixed connection of recess 10, through setting up spring 12, can be convenient for second fixed block 9 removes.
Further, slide 11's one end fixedly connected with slider 20, the first spout 21 that uses with slider 20 cooperation is seted up to the one side that recess 10 was kept away from to the inner wall of regulating box 3, and the outside of slider 20 and the inner wall sliding connection of first spout 21 through setting up slider 20 and first spout 21, can be convenient for slide 11 to remove, and be convenient for improve slide 11 stability when removing.
Further, the bottom of the second thread block 16 is fixedly connected with a pulley 22, the bottom of the inner cavity of the connecting box 14 is provided with a second sliding groove 23 matched with the pulley 22 for use, the outer side of the pulley 22 is slidably connected with the inner wall of the second sliding groove 23, and by arranging the pulley 22 and the second sliding groove 23, the second thread block 16 can be moved conveniently, so that the stability of the second thread block 16 during moving is improved.
Further, the top of the connecting box 14 is provided with a through groove 24 used in cooperation with the moving plate 17, the outer side of the moving plate 17 is slidably connected with the inner wall of the through groove 24, and the moving plate 17 can be conveniently slid by providing the through groove 24.
Further, one end of the second threaded rod 15 penetrates through the inner cavity of the connecting box 14 and is fixedly connected with a knob 19, anti-skid lines are arranged on the outer side of the knob 19, and the knob 19 can be rotated by a user conveniently to drive the second threaded rod 15 to rotate through the arrangement of the knob 19.
In this embodiment, it should be noted that: the model of the motor 4 is set to 60 KTYZ.
The working principle is as follows: when the insulator body 1 needs to be connected and installed, the first threaded rod 5 can be driven to rotate by the motor 4, the first threaded rod 5 can drive the first threaded block 6 to move, the first threaded block 6 can drive the first fixed block 7 to move, the first fixed block 7 can drive the second fixed block 9 to move by the movable rod 8, the sliding plate 11 can be driven by the second fixed block 9 to move, the sliding plate 11 can drive the supporting column 13 to move, the height of the connecting box 14 can be conveniently adjusted, when the insulator body is adjusted to a proper position, the second threaded rod 15 can be driven to rotate by the rotating knob 19, the second threaded block 16 can be driven to move by the second threaded block 15, the moving plate 17 can be driven by the second threaded block 16 to move, the clamping blocks 18 can be conveniently driven to move in opposite directions, and clamping and fixing can be conveniently carried out, the insulator body 1 is convenient to be connected with a high-voltage wire connecting tower.
